Norway is a country of fjords, narrow elongated passages in the sea that were shaped by giant glacier tongues slicing Norwegian landscape over millions of years.

Norwegian Fjords cruise provide a rare opportunity to sail through Norwegian picturesque mountain valleys, glacier shaped landscapes spiced up by delicate blossoming apple trees in the springtime. Unlike other sea cruise taking